Voices for Children (formerly St. Louis Voices for Children) is an organization whose mission it is to speak on behalf of abused and neglected children in the City of St. Louis.

They investigate and monitor the circumstances of these children’s lives, maintaining the child welfare system’s focus on the CHILD. As the eyes and ears of the Judge in the community, a Voices for Children advocate provides to the court a full picture of a child's life, and they recommend what they think is best for him or her. It's an awesome responsibility, but one that more than 280 St. Louisans have taken on, because they care.

More than 3,000 children were in foster care last year in the city alone. They spend more than 3 years in foster care, on average, more than a year longer than anywhere else in the state, unless they have a Voices for Children child advocate. Voices for Children believes it is every child's right to have a safe and permanent home within a child's sense of time. Therefore, we advocate aggressively on behalf of these children, knowing that what is "soon" for adults may be an eternity to a child.
